Please note that is no longer being updated. The site is still available for historical and informational reasons but it is not a fully functional website. We apologise for any broken links visitors might encounter.

International PET Portal and Blog


PET stands for Privacy Enhancing Technologies. This forum is aimed at proving that new ICTs, the Internet, are suitable not only for invading our privacy but for protecting it, too.

This forum is intended not only for professionals but for a wide range of visitors.

Geographic Concentration: